There were 3 different models of the champion shotgun in 16 gauge that were produced.The Iver Johnson champion top snap model was made from 1905-1908.The champion model 36 was made from 1909-1922.The champion single barrel was made from 1923-1978.If your shotgun has a serial number and a prefix letter before the serial number,we should be able to identify the year of production.Please include this in your description to help better identify the year of production.

Iver Johnson started making firearms in 1870 as Johnson and Bye. I don't know exactly when they made their first 38 caliber gun, but at least as early as 1893, and they continued to manufacture .38 revolvers until they closed in 1978. A great source of information on Iver Johnson firearms is The book "Iver-Johnson Arms & Cycle Works Firearms 1871-1993" by W. Goforth
